The film serves as a direct sequel to Man of Steel , centering on the philosophical and physical clash between two icons. After the "Black Zero" event in Metropolis, Bruce Wayne views Superman as an unchecked extraterrestrial threat. Meanwhile, Clark Kent sees Batman as a dangerous, lawless vigilante. Batman v Superman: Dawn of Justice (2016) remains one of the most debated entries in modern superhero cinema. While the theatrical cut left many fans divided, the Extended Ultimate Edition is widely considered the definitive way to experience Zack Snyder’s ambitious vision.
